JJ Watt expressed frustration with the ongoing dispute between ESPN and YouTube TV. Earlier this week, Watt was unable to watch the Arizona Cardinals vs. Dallas Cowboys Monday Night Football game on YouTube TV after Disney removed its channels from the platform due to a carriage fee disagreement.
